Teitl cyflogwr

Patient Pathway Support - Ophthalmology
Band 2
Trosolwg o'r swydd
The post holder will be required to provide a professional, efficient and comprehensive reception service in the eye clinic situated in the outpatient department.
Using an advance level of computer skills the post holder will navigate Patient Administration Systems, perform data input and take an active role in departmental audits.
The role requires the ability to work under own initiative and under pressure, demonstrating the ability to multitask.
The role requires close liaison with other disciplines and the provision of a courteous, reliable and high quality service to patients, relatives and carers, healthcare professionals, internal departments and outside organisations.
To Provide administrative support to the Ophthalmology Triage team
To be aware of the Health and Safety aspects of staff and patients and to promote a safe environment to work in.
Prif ddyletswyddau'r swydd
- Greet patients at the reception desk and register their attendance on the patient administration system and re-appoint within agreed guidelines.
- Ensure all patients demographic and G.P details are correct, updating systems as necessary
- A good understanding of patient pathways and time frames is essential
- To use fax, photocopier and shredder as required.
- Maintain high standards of record keeping ensuring entries are accurate and legible.
- Use a variety of communication methods to deal effectively with patient and colleagues throughout the Trust. Liaise with and support the multi-disciplinary team including outside agencies i.e. GP’S Opticians etc.
- Maintain confidentiality and ensure that secure systems are in place for the storage of data,
- Organise additional support patients may require for their appointments, i.e. interpreters, link workers specialist equipment.
- Use resources efficiently and effectively
- Track location of patients notes.
- Deal with all enquiries in a sympathetic and professional manner using tact and diplomacy.
- Access and print clinic lists.
- Demonstrate/teach own duties to new and less experienced staff
- Be able to respond in a calm manner to the ‘unexpected’ events that occur on a daily basis, therefore demonstrating adaptability and a good, logical and rationalised thought process and be a role model to those less experienced.
- Maintain positive relations with secretarial and medical record staff in order to provide a seamless service to all patients
